Emmanuel Macron will visit Gironde this Wednesday, with people "mobilized" against the fires, announced the Elysee.

The Head of State also asked Prime Minister Elisabeth Borne and the government on Tuesday "to continue the action undertaken in Gironde by increasing the national capacity for action for the weeks to come."

Emmanuel Macron will return to Gironde this Wednesday "alongside firefighters, civil security personnel, law enforcement, elected officials and all those mobilized to control the fires and take care of the affected inhabitants. “, announces the Elysee.

In addition, the Head of State “made a new update on the situation this morning at the Élysée in the presence of the Prime Minister, the Minister of the Interior and Overseas Territories, the Minister of the Armed Forces and the Director General of civil security and crisis management (DGSCGC) on the occasion of which he asked them to continue and strengthen the action undertaken to fight fires in Gironde while increasing the national capacity for action for the weeks to come", adds the presidency.
